首页 | 本学科首页   官方微博 | 高级检索  
相似文献
 共查询到20条相似文献,搜索用时 15 毫秒
1.
尽管开放源代码软件运动发展得相当成功,但是普通大众总感到它不易使用。本文讨论当前开放源代码软件开发趋势中的5个基本问题,并提出可能有助于克服这些问题的解决方案。1. 用户界面设计出于某种原因,开放源代码项目在用户界面设计上有许多问题。我猜想用户界面的低质量并非是一种原因造成的。在开放源代码圈内存在一种认识,认为要在完成了真正的工作之后再去设计友好的用户界面,而不把用户界面设计当成真正的工作。然而,如果开放源代码希望真正繁荣起来,使普通大众使用其工具,他们必须承认,大多数用户可能从来不知道开放源代码人员曾为复…  相似文献   

2.
背景资料什么是开放源代码软件?开放源代码软件(简称OSS)就是在开放源代码许可证下发布的软件,以保障软件用户自由使用及接触源代码的权利。这同时也保障了用户自行修改、复制以及再分发的权利。简而言之,所有公布软件源代码的程序都可以称为开放源代码软件。开放源代码有时不仅仅指开放源代码软件,它同时也是一种软件开放模式的名称。开放源代码开放模式的名字及其特点最早是由美国电脑黑客Eric Raymond在他的著作中提出并探讨的。  相似文献   

3.
《软件世界》2007,(7):11-11
在选择是为开放源代码技术设置障碍的方法。还是选择推动整个开放源代码技术发展方法的时候,Red Hat明智地选择了后者。  相似文献   

4.
《数码时代》2005,(5):13-13
Intel宣布,将废止一项适用于部分自家软件的开放源代码授权办法。开放源代码促进会(Open Source Initiative,OSI)将卸载Intel的开源码授权许可,未来不再以OSI认可的授权形式继续使用。OSI是一个非盈利性机构,其宗旨在于推广使用开放源代码软件,并且在OSI网站上公布一份开放源代码软件授权清单。  相似文献   

5.
目前,开放源代码的软件开发已经越来越多的地被采用,其基本思想是通过公开软件的源代码,使得不同的开发人员可以互相交流,发现错误从而提升软件质量,在某些环境下运行的软件由于对可靠性的高度要求,采用开放源代码的模式进行软件开发将能最大化地做到这一点,本文试从商业模型,法律规范,实现技术这三个角度论述了开放源代码软件的应用。  相似文献   

6.
明年的这个时候,人们就可能会大肆谈论半开放源代码运动。当然前提是那时Jini已经流行。为了将人们吸引到Jini平台,Sun公司为它制定了一系列有利政策。其中包括所谓的“半开放源代码”SCSL方案,它不仅允许大家共享开放的源代码中的一些元件,并允许开发人员更多地保留自己的独创思路和作品。开放源代码(open source)是目前日趋流行的一种发布产品的模式,独立工作的程序设计人员可以修改其中部分代码。这些程序设计人员可以发布基于开放源代码的商业产品,但此时他们要签署协议保证将改进工作贡献出来加入到该产品的最初代码中。该模式是Linux成长壮大的基础。Sun  相似文献   

7.
开放与共享是推动IT发展的主流,也是集思广益的绝妙途径之一,而相关的开放协议能够使得开放与共享更加规范化。但是,现有的开放源代码协议,包括GPL等等都有着种种的限制而不利于开发者的参与。OSI(开放源代码促进会)新近批准Sun所提出的CDDL(通用开发和发布许可),将解决开发者在进行开放源代码软件开发时所遇到的数个问题:专利授权、本地法律条文和与其他开源协议软件进行混合编译等,从而赋予开发者更多的自由和权利,并且无需承受更多的义务和责任。可以说,CDDL协议将源代码的开放程度大大往前推进了一步。而采用  相似文献   

8.
开放源代码软件开发   总被引:1,自引:0,他引:1  
<正> 在软件开发领域中,开放源代码软件许可证和发布模型从计算机文化的边缘已经转移到相对突出和明显的地位。这种活动大量是在"免费软件"旗号下展开的.自从1998年出现了"开放源代码"的说法以来在网络世界和媒体中便得到广泛流行。为了引导读者尽快了解开放源代码软件活动的基本宗旨,下面给出一个简洁的定义: "开放源代码软件活动是对软件许可证和发布的一种方法和理念,通过确保任何人都能复制并自由地修改.来鼓励使用和完善由志愿者编写的软件。"  相似文献   

9.
本报讯2月17日,在LinuxWorld展会上,开放源代码软件厂商表示担心,由于会造成兼容性问题和使销售问题复杂化,许可证数量的增加会影响到开放源代码软件的普及。自去年以来,开放源代码促进会(OSI)一直在研究这一问题。开放源代码开发实验室(OSDL)董事会成员、冠群国际(CA)负责Linux战略的高级副总裁萨姆表示,他正在积极地提出建议,将开放源代码软件的许可证数量由目前的50多种减少到3种,包括通用公共许可证GPL、商业版GPL、BSD。他说:“在未来6~8周内,我们将有所行动。”OSI总裁拉塞尔说,不同产品采用的不兼容的许可证,使得人们不能…  相似文献   

10.
《程序员》2005,(11):39-39
目前,有许多商业与开放源码的版本控制系统存在。在开放源码界,最早出现的大概就是SCCS.其后又演变成为了RCS。以后的发展使得CVS几乎成为了开放源代码专门的标准版本控制系统.大多数的开放源代码专门都有提供CVS的档案库让一般使用者来取得专门的源代码。但随着开放源代码社区的快速成长,CVS的瓶颈渐渐显现出来。于是,类似于Aegis、Bitkeeper或是Perforce这样的工具不断涌现。但因为版权问题.都无法动摇CVS在开放源代码社区的地位。  相似文献   

11.
Apache的Web服务器是开放源代码技术(OST)的成功典范,它与Linux一样,是开放源代码技术生产的最流行的几种软件包之一。根据Neteraft的最新报告,Internet站点的近60%都在使用Apache及其几种派生软件。但是,Apache真正值得推崇之处并不在于这样的成绩,而在于它所经历的开发过程。在此我们用“开发过程”这个词来定义控制产品开发过程中所遵循的一般原则和方法。Apache的开发过程有自己的独到之处,它的Web服务器开发项目(有时也称作Apache开发组,这个词更准确地描述了Apache软件开发运作的全貌)给  相似文献   

12.
本月随着Intel公司宣布开放CDSA(通用数据安全结构)安全软件源代码后,安全软件的开放源代码随之成为热点。 CDSA是一种连接Intel安全设备及应用程序的中间件产品,例如加密/解密、认证、公用密钥服务及生物学测定技  相似文献   

13.
《互联网周刊》2004,(1):37-38
以Linux为典型代表的开放源代码运动正成为一种新的企业经营典范,用户有权按自身需要来定制自己所要的系统环境。无论是IBM还是惠普,它们各自的“随需应变”和“动成长”战略都不约而同的指向于此,这也将是未来的大势所趋。Linux和开放源代码运动的背后是千千万万厌倦了商业软件的普通用户,正因为出现了这样的需求,Linux和开放源代码运动才会兴起。  相似文献   

14.
10月下旬,Linux大腕考克斯在LinuxWorld大会上发言时称,有相当数量的资金被用来攻击开放源代码系统,开放源代码项目存在安全问题。他并警告说,许多开放源代码项目远谈不上安全,而媒体上经常有这样的字眼:开放源代码软件更安全、更可靠,缺陷也更少。这是一种危险的观点。考克斯说,许多分析都只关注知名度很高的项目。对SourceForge上150个项目的分析显示,它们在安全方面的表现不如Linux。只有部分项目的“高质量”是名符其实的。开源软件存在安全问题  相似文献   

15.
詹浩勇  王喻 《程序员》2003,(4):36-37
从20世纪80年代开始,一场开放源代码软件的运动在全世界范围兴起。开放源代码与以微软Windows为代表的私有软件最大的区别就在于前者公开源代码,版权公有,不同的软件开发者可共享源代码来开发和改进软件程序;而后者不公开源代码,版权私有。随着软件业的进一步发展,开放源代码软件的发展势头  相似文献   

16.
到底是开放源代码的软件更安全还是不开放源代码的软件更安全,就像是矛利还是盾坚的问题一样,长久的成为人们论道的话题。很多专家都不赞成“开放源代码的软件更安全”的观点,不过linux和开放源代码中心的工作人员却认为开放源代码会产生安全性能更高的软件。  相似文献   

17.
陈实 《软件世界》2006,(17):35-35
中国有一个成语:“开源节流”,表面意思是指开发水源,节制水流。也用来比喻增加收入,节省开支。虽然开放源代码软件中的“开源”与这个成语中的“开源”并不是同一个意思,但是,显然两者对于人们的意义却具有某种程度上的一致性:用户使用开放源代码软件,很重要的一点就是看中了开放源代码软件的使用成本比传统的商业软件要低得多。比如在总体拥有成本上,Linux比UNIX节约37%,但并不只是比UNIX节约成本,Linux比Windows也要节省许多成本。今天,当用户的IT成本在整个资产投入中的比重越来越大的情况下,采用开放源代码软件是能够帮助他们降…  相似文献   

18.
李静明 《软件世界》2006,(14):74-74
Unisys日前宣布其Unisys开放、安全集成解决方案(OASIS)在开放源代码功能方面实现了重大突破。该解决方案为一套集成、经过认证的软件,专门设计用于基于开放标准并被Unisys全球服务与垂直行业解决方案功能全面支持的企业级计算。通过技术与服务的完美结合,Unisys开放源代码解决方案可提供一个综合的环境,使客户能够利用开放源代码软件的经济效益,从而获得企业计算的最大优势。Unisys OASIS及其服务能够帮助客户采用科学、安全的方式,实现开放源代码解决方案带来的成本、灵活性和安全优势。Unisys OASIS的推出是开放源代码解决方案…  相似文献   

19.
通常,一提到开放源代码人们首先想到的就是 Linux,其实,源代码开放的家族远不止 Linux一家。下面让我们来看看开放源代码的其它几种主要的软件。Java 由 Sun 公司发明的 Java 首先是一种网络编程语言,这种“一次编写,处处运行”的理念,开创了一种崭新的计算模式。因此 Java—经发布,就立刻在整个产业界产生了强烈影响:其次 Java 是一个网络计算平台,Java 虚拟机(JVM)屏蔽了不同操作系统之间固有的差异,是一种全能式的计算环境。此外 Java 的魔力还在于,它能使计算机、家电和通信设备管理一体化,通信简单化和高效化。  相似文献   

20.
开放≠免费     
“开放源代码”替代过去的“自由软件”一词,于1998年2月公诸于世。“自由软件”包含着“自由”和“免费”两个意思,不仅含混不清,而且“自由软件”运动,给人一种无视知识产权的“误解”,于是,几个鼓吹、推崇“免费授权、公开源代码”软件的激进分子,聚集在美国VA Lunix Systemes,绞尽脑汁,泡制出了一块新招牌,推出了“开放源代码”一词。所谓“开放源代码’软件,一般要满足以下三个条件: 公开源代码。在发布二进制代码时或增添源代码时,只要使用者提出要求。就可以得到源代码。对源代码可以自由更改、使用。如修正、改良和移植等。  相似文献   

设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号